What are the advantages of a PU cast floor?

Thanks to the ease of processing and the high elasticity after curing, more and more people prefer the application of PU cast floors for living spaces. They can be easily applied to cement and gypsum-based substrates. On top of that, PUs are crack-bridging and liquid-proof, which is perfect for installing a cast floor in the bathroom.

  • Beautiful smooth design
  • Seamless
  • Permanent and available in multiple colors (eg: concrete look)
  • Elastic and available in different hardnesses
  • Low maintenance
  • Sound-absorbing

A PU cast floor is durable

A very important asset is the durability of a PU cast floor. Once you've installed a polyurethane casting floor, you want to be sure it will last for several years. From our experience we know that an average PU cast floor lasts 20 years and more. You will have to replace the top layer in the course of time, but there won't be much wear and tear on your actual cast floor. At least, if you have chosen a quality product and if you have followed the recommended procedure with the quantities specified.

A PU cast floor has a warm touch

A PU cast floor is comfortable and gives an extremely pleasant and warm feeling when you walk on it. Kids like to play on the floor, but nothing is less pleasant if it is freezing cold. With a PU cast floor, you are not going to experience this. It always feels warm and soft, especially if you use a satin or matte top layer. Because with that top coat, you won't see the wear marks as quickly. Which is ideal for people with pets.

A PU cast floor is easy to maintain

A PU cast floor is a floor that does not easily become dusty. It won't start pulverizing over time, as some vinyl liners do after just a few years. The maintenance of a PU cast floor cannot be compared to a polyconcrete floor either. A PU cast floor does not become porous and remains beautifully smooth and waterproof, even after many years. This also makes a PU floor a lot more hygienic. There are no seams or holes where dirt or dust can settle. Ideal for people with dust allergies.

A PU cast floor can be applied to any surface

Another advantage is that you can apply a PU cast floor on almost any surface. You don't have to break out your old tile floor, saving you not only a lot of time but also a lot of dirty work. Thanks to the simplicity of applying the cast floor, your renovation will be finished in no time. You can quickly finish an area of 100 m² per day with two people.
